17.01.2018, 13:01
Hallo zusammen,
ich habe ein kleines Problem und weiß nicht weiter. Und zwar möchte ich zwei Daten in zwei Spalten miteinander vergleichen (ob pünktlich geliefert wurde). Das eine sind die Lieferungen, die zu einem bestimmten Datum eingetroffen sind und das andere sind die Daten der Auftragsbestätigungen (AB). Die AB-Daten sind allerdings nicht für jede Lieferung vorhanden. Dadurch soll das Lieferdatum dann einfach mit dem Datum der nächsten AB verglichen werden. Da können dann aber teilweise mehrere Zeilen dazwischen liegen, z. B muss in der anhängenden Beispieldatei die Zelle A2 mit C3 verglichen werden, dann A3 mit C3, A4 mit C5, A5 mit C5, usw.
Ich hatte mir überlegt, dass man die Anzahl der AB's zählt und dann mit BEREICH.VERSCHIEBEN den Vergleich um die Anzahl der AB's verschiebt, aber das funktioniert irgendwie gar nicht. Schließlich soll für jede Lieferung ausgegeben werden, ob diese pünktlich war ("j") oder eben nicht ("n") (In der Datei in Spalte D).
Könnt ihr mir hierbei weiter helfen? Ich hoffe, dass das Problem annähernd gut erklärt ist.
Gruß
Felix
ich habe ein kleines Problem und weiß nicht weiter. Und zwar möchte ich zwei Daten in zwei Spalten miteinander vergleichen (ob pünktlich geliefert wurde). Das eine sind die Lieferungen, die zu einem bestimmten Datum eingetroffen sind und das andere sind die Daten der Auftragsbestätigungen (AB). Die AB-Daten sind allerdings nicht für jede Lieferung vorhanden. Dadurch soll das Lieferdatum dann einfach mit dem Datum der nächsten AB verglichen werden. Da können dann aber teilweise mehrere Zeilen dazwischen liegen, z. B muss in der anhängenden Beispieldatei die Zelle A2 mit C3 verglichen werden, dann A3 mit C3, A4 mit C5, A5 mit C5, usw.
Ich hatte mir überlegt, dass man die Anzahl der AB's zählt und dann mit BEREICH.VERSCHIEBEN den Vergleich um die Anzahl der AB's verschiebt, aber das funktioniert irgendwie gar nicht. Schließlich soll für jede Lieferung ausgegeben werden, ob diese pünktlich war ("j") oder eben nicht ("n") (In der Datei in Spalte D).
PHP-Code:
=BEREICH.VERSCHIEBEN(WENN(A2<=C2;"j";"n");ZÄHLENWENNS($C$2:$C$11;">="&0)-(ZÄHLENWENNS($C$2:$C$11;">="&0)-ZÄHLENWENN($C$2:C2;">="&0));;;)
Könnt ihr mir hierbei weiter helfen? Ich hoffe, dass das Problem annähernd gut erklärt ist.
Gruß
Felix